1
如何混合這兩組像素數據?覆蓋畫布像素數據
maskArray指定要從OverlayData使用的像素。這些需要與backgroundData合併,並作爲newBackgroundData插入到主畫布中,並根據需要更新offsetX更改。
更新 我想我已經找到了解決辦法:只需創建另一個隱藏的畫布上,然後用drawImage方法返回到主畫布,保留任何透明度。
如何混合這兩組像素數據?覆蓋畫布像素數據
maskArray指定要從OverlayData使用的像素。這些需要與backgroundData合併,並作爲newBackgroundData插入到主畫布中,並根據需要更新offsetX更改。
更新 我想我已經找到了解決辦法:只需創建另一個隱藏的畫布上,然後用drawImage方法返回到主畫布,保留任何透明度。
我打了一下這個前一陣子。看看我做了什麼,看看我是如何融合在一起的不同層次: http://www.tistron.se/animation2.html
很酷的感謝。將檢查出來。 – davivid 2010-09-08 11:59:34
鏈接被破壞? – 2015-03-25 13:39:34
對,對不起。那是一個五年前的答案。我不再使用該域... 我把它放在https://jsfiddle.net/f8uLrro4/14/embedded/result/(只需點擊右上角的編輯查看腳本) – einarmagnus 2015-06-05 10:41:27